引言:在多链时代,选择钱包不仅是功能偏好问题,更是安全策略的体现。本文从安全意识、合约优化、资产分类、智能商业生态、安全网络通信和账户特点六个角度,逐项比较BK钱包与TPWallet的安全表现,并给出实际建议。
1. 安全意识
- BK钱包:通常界面强调权限提示和交易回放,提供一定的风险提示文案与常见诈骗识别指引,适合普通用户。同时更新频率影响安全补丁响应速度。
- TPWallet:作为在多生态中常见的钱包,社群教育和公告较活跃,支持通知用户签名风险、合约授权回撤建议。两者都依赖用户对提示的重视,若用户忽视权限弹窗,风险难以消除。
2. 合约优化
- BK钱包:如果集成了合约交互模拟器或调用前的函数解析,会显著降低误签风险。合约优化体现在对approve、delegate等敏感调用的二次确认与白名单机制。
- TPWallet:往往支持更多DApp适配与自定义RPC,若内置合约解析或与审计数据库对接,可在签名阶段阻断高危合约调用。总体上,合约优化依赖钱包是否做交互预检与社区审计引用。
3. 资产分类
- BK钱包:若设计有资产分组(主链资产、合约代币、跨链代币、NFT)和冷/热分区管理,对风险隔离有利。支持隐藏代币与标签提示也能减少误操作。
- TPWallet:多链资产管理通常是其强项,跨链桥接与代币显示丰富,但显示过多未经验证的代币可能误导用户。好的钱包会提供可视化风险等级与资产来源说明。
4. 智能商业生态
- BK钱包:与DApp生态的紧密度决定了风险暴露面。若生态相对封闭且有合作DApp的安全准入机制,整体风险更低。开放生态则需更多运行时防护。

- TPWallet:通常与大量项目对接,便捷但扩大了攻击面。钱包若提供交易聚合器、交易模拟与白名单市场对接,可在用户体验与安全间取得平衡。
5. 安全网络通信
- BK钱包:安全通信取决于默认RPC、节点冗余、TLS加密和是否校验证书。使用可信RPC和DNSSEC、避免明文回传是基础要求。若支持本地节点或硬件签名,安全性更高。
- TPWallet:多节点切换与节点监控有助于在遭遇单节点被劫持时降低风险。同时需关注遥测数据的隐私与是否有敏感信息上传。
6. 账户特点
- BK钱包:若为非托管HD钱包并支持助记词、分层子账户、冷热钱包分离,安全性较高。是否支持多签或社交恢复也是关键差异点。
- TPWallet:若提供强大的设备兼容(如硬件钱包、指纹/FaceID本地验证)和账户恢复方案,可兼顾便利与安全。托管或中心化密钥管理则带来第三方风险。
总体评价与建议:

- 两款钱包各有侧重:BK钱包若更注重权限提示与资产分区,适合注重操作可控性的用户;TPWallet若在生态兼容与多链支持上更强,适合频繁在不同DApp间切换的用户。没有绝对的“更安全”,只有在使用场景和安全策略上更契合。
- 给用户的建议:启用硬件签名或多签、审慎授权合约权限(避免无限授权)、使用可信RPC节点、保持钱包软件更新、在重要操作使用冷钱包或分离账户。
- 给钱包开发者的建议:加强合约交互预检与函数可读性、集成合约审计数据库、提供资产分级与可视化风险提示、默认使用安全RPC并允许用户自定义节点、支持多签与硬件钱包并降低权限提示的误导性。
结语:选择钱包前应评估个人风险承受力与使用场景,结合上文六个维度逐项验证。无论BK钱包还是TPWallet,良好的用户习惯与开发者的安全投入才是构建长期安全性的关键。
评论
CryptoFan
分析非常实用,特别是合约交互预检和权限管理的建议,受益匪浅。
小白买币
看完觉得要赶紧把重要资产迁到硬件钱包,谢谢作者提醒。
链上老司机
同意没有绝对安全的说法,生态越开放风险面越大,开发者责任很关键。
Anna
关于RPC安全的部分讲得好,能否再写篇教程教普通用户如何选节点?
技术宅
建议里提到的合约审计数据库很重要,能给出几个常用数据库参考就更好了。